Job Description:

We are looking for a customer-oriented and technically adept IT Consultant to join our team. In this role, you will support clients by implementing our software solutions and ensuring seamless integration into their systems. Your ability to understand technical requirements and translate them into effective solutions will be key. If you enjoy working closely with customers and tackling technical challenges, we’d love to hear from you!

Job Responsibility:

  • Exciting projects in the technical integration and configuration of our time management software
  • Diverse tasks across all industries, from SMEs to DAX companies and internationally operating corporations
  • Responsibility for planning, requirements analysis, and implementation of challenging customer projects
  • Consulting on technical issues and application problems
  • Independent project and schedule planning within a highly collegial and motivated team
  • A work routine without monotony
  • Conducting software training sessions and workshops
  • Supporting sales in the area of pre-sales
  • Regular assignments with our clients – both on-site and remote

Requirements:

  • A completed degree, ideally in a technical or scientific field (e.g., computer science, business informatics, mathematics, physics)
  • Professional experience in the software environment, as well as programming experience and/or solid knowledge in project management
  • Experience and enthusiasm for direct customer contact, ideally in a consulting role
  • Flexibility and willingness to travel
  • Fluency in German and very good English skills
What we offer:
  • Competitive Rewards: Including profit-sharing and employee stock program
  • Structured Onboarding & Continuous Development: Clear career paths onboarding through Expert & Leadership Tracks, plus access to ATOSS Academy
  • Flexible Work Culture: Hybrid options (remote within the EU), 30 days of vacation, and a strong commitment to diversity & inclusion
  • Engaging Team Environment: Seasonal company events, team retreats, and an in-house barista
  • Health & Wellbeing: Including regular check-ups, corporate wellness programs, and Wellhub membership
  • Stability & Growth: Company listed on SDAX & TecDAX, with 19+ years of record-breaking revenue and a 30%+ EBIT margin. Certified Top Employer© for the 5th year in a row
